Haw. Code R. § 11-268-2 - Definitions applicable in this chapter
When used in this chapter the following terms have the meanings given below:
(a) "Halogenated
organic compounds" or "HOCs" means those compounds having a carbon-halogen bond
which are listed under appendix III to this chapter.
(b) "Hazardous constituent" or "constituents"
means those constituents listed in appendix VIII to chapter 11-261.
(c) "Land disposal'' means placement in or on
the land, except in a corrective action management unit, and includes, but is
not limited to, placement in a landfill, surface impoundment, waste pile,
injection well, land treatment facility, salt dome formation, salt bed
formation, underground mine or cave, or placement in a concrete vault, or
bunker intended for disposal purposes.
(d) "Nonwastewaters" are wastes that do not
meet the criteria for wastewaters in subsection (f).
(e) "Polychlorinated biphenyls" or "PCBs" are
halogenated organic compounds defined in accordance with
40
CFR 761.3(1998).
(f) "Wastewaters" are wastes that contain
less than one percent by weight total organic carbon (TOC) and less than one
percent by weight total suspended solids (TSS).
(g) "Debris'' means solid material exceeding
a 60 mm particle size that is intended for disposal and that is: A manufactured
object; or plant or animal matter; or natural geologic material. However, the
following materials are not debris: Any material for which a specific treatment
standard is provided in subchapter D, chapter 11-268, namely lead acid
batteries, cadmium batteries, and radioactive lead solids; Process residuals
such as smelter slag and residues from the treatment of waste, wastewater,
sludges, or air emission residues; and Intact containers of hazardous waste
that are not ruptured and that retain at least 75% of their original volume. A
mixture of debris that has not been treated to the standards provided by
section 11-268-45 and other material is subject to regulation as debris if the
mixture is comprised primarily of debris, by volume, based on visual
inspection.
(h) ''Hazardous
debris'' means debris that contains a hazardous waste listed in subchapter D of
chapter 11-261, or that exhibits a characteristic of hazardous waste identified
in subchapter C of chapter 11-261.
(i) "Underlying hazardous constituent" means
any constituent listed in section 11-268-48, Table UTS-Universal Treatment
Standards, except fluoride, vanadium, and zinc, which can reasonably be
expected to be present at the point of generation of the hazardous waste, at a
concentration above the constituent-specific UTS treatment standards.
(j) "Inorganic metal-bearing waste" is one
for which EPA has established treatment standards for metal hazardous
constituents, and which does not otherwise contain significant organic or
cyanide content as described in section 11-268-3(c)(1), and is specifically
listed in appendix XI.
